Pieter Heemeryck holds a strong lead in the CHALLENGEFAMILY World Bonus after THECHAMPIONSHIP and excitement returns to the women’s ranking

Thanks to an amazing second place at THECHAMPIONSHIP, Pieter Heemeryck is the sole leader the CHALLENGEFAMILY ‘s World Bonus ranking. Sebastian Kienle has moved up to second place, thanks to his strong victory in Samorin. In the women’s ranking, Lisa Roberts is still in the lead, but athletes including Radka Kahlefeldt and Daniela Bleymehl are moving up closely.

After his win at CHALLENGEHEILBRONN just two weeks ago, Sebastian Kienle demonstrated his power yet again at THECHAMPIONSHIP. It was his solid swim and bike, but moreover his astonishing half marathon (1:11hr) that helped him catch Heemeryck in the last 2km of the run, who had been leading throughout the race. Kienle claimed victory with a new race record and profited from the double points awarded at THECHAMPIONSHIP. He added 500 points to his 250 points earned at CHALLENGEHEILBRONN. His 750 points in total put him in second place together with Romain Guillaume.

Heemeryck’s result in Samorin earned him 400 points to add to his total and he now has a comfortable lead with 1150 points in the World Bonus ranking. Rudi von Berg and Andreas Dreitz came third and fourth respectively at THECHAMPIONSHIP. Van Berg’s 300 points were his first of the season and put him in shared tenth position together with Michael Raelert and Dreitz. Dreitz collected a further 200 points in Samorin to add to his 100 points earned at CHALLENGEHEILBRONN two weeks ago and now also has a total of 300 points.

Excitement returns to the women’s ranking

All the excitement returned to the women’s ranking after yesterday’s THECHAMPIONSHIP. Although Lisa Roberts is still in the lead, her advantage on numbers two and three has narrowed considerably. While Roberts collected 40 points at the race in Samorin, Radka Kahlefeldt’s second place earned her 400 points for the World Bonus. Daniela Bleymehl came third and earned 300 points. The German athlete Bleymehl currently has a total of 750 points and is now in second place in the World Bonus, only 105 points behind Roberts. Kahlefeldt is on a total of 650 points and is currently the new number three.

One woman dominated THECHAMPIONSHIP and that was British athlete and defending champion Lucy Charles. She was in the lead from start to finish, breaking a race record at the same time. Charles earned her first 500 points of the season, which currently puts her in sixth place in the World Bonus ranking.

CHALLENGEFAMILY World Bonus Explained

CHALLENGEFAMILY has introduced a pro athlete bonus scheme to its races. The initiative provides professional athletes with the opportunity to race for a share of a USD 150,000 end-of-season bonus as well as a prize purse at the races.

The USD 150k bonus will pay five deep across both men and women with the top ranked pro taking home $30k, second will earn $20k and third will win $14k, fourth $8k and fifth $3k. Ranking will be decided through a points system based on placings earned.
